Transaction 6889ad65fa88716319f0f2307c77be2027f9d59568be3963b863daa748449714
1 Input
1 Output
-
6889ad65fa88716319f0f2307c77be2027f9d59568be3963b863daa748449714:0
- value
- 43511529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4659ddd8cbdec36c9d90795948423a61f6e4b51d OP_EQUAL
- address
- 386zt1eXkwQqSZhrkw6UtYMK2659W6yd2o